What are the 247 Football Recruiting Team Rankings?

So, what exactly are the 247Sports Football Recruiting Team Rankings? In a nutshell, they're a system designed to evaluate and compare the recruiting classes of college football programs. 247Sports, a leading source for sports news and information, meticulously assesses thousands of high school football players across the nation. They use a composite ranking system, which means they combine rankings from various recruiting services to create a more complete and objective view of a player's potential. Each player is assigned a star rating (from two to five stars) and a numerical ranking based on their perceived talent and potential impact on the field. Guys, it's like a stock market, but for football players! The higher the ranking and the more highly-rated recruits a team lands, the better their recruiting class is deemed to be. The 247Sports team rankings then aggregate all of these individual player ratings to give each team an overall score and a corresponding ranking. This helps fans, coaches, and analysts gauge which programs are succeeding in attracting top talent. These rankings are dynamic, changing as players commit to different schools throughout the recruiting cycle, which typically runs from the previous year to the current year's signing day. How are the 247 Football Recruiting Rankings Calculated?

Alright, let's get into the nitty-gritty of how these rankings are calculated. It's not just about counting heads; there's a complex formula at play. As mentioned, 247Sports uses a composite ranking. This means they take into account rankings from multiple recruiting services, including their own, to give a more comprehensive assessment. Each player is assigned a numerical rating, and the higher the rating, the more highly-regarded the player is. The more top-tier recruits a team can wrangle, the better its ranking will be. The rankings also factor in the average rating of the players in a team's recruiting class. A team with a few five-star recruits and several four-star players will typically rank higher than a team with a large class of lower-rated players. The rankings also consider the number of recruits a team has committed, which is really important. A team with a full class of talented players is usually ranked higher than a team that's still actively recruiting. Key Factors to Consider in 247 Football Recruiting Rankings

When you're diving into these rankings, it's important to keep a few key factors in mind. Firstly, the star ratings and player rankings are not the only thing that matters. While they give you a good starting point, remember that rankings are not an exact science. A five-star recruit is not always guaranteed to be a superstar, and a three-star player can sometimes outperform expectations. Player development, coaching, and team culture are also crucial for success. Secondly, the timing of the rankings is important. Recruiting classes evolve throughout the year. Keep in mind that early rankings might change significantly as the recruiting cycle progresses. The final rankings, released after National Signing Day, provide the most accurate picture of each team's recruiting haul. Thirdly, the number of recruits in a class can affect the rankings. A team might have a lower ranking if it has a smaller class, even if its recruits have high average ratings. So, consider both the quality and the quantity of players in a recruiting class. Lastly, remember to consider the context of the rankings. Look at a team's history and its recent performance. A team that consistently lands top-ranked classes but struggles on the field might have issues beyond recruiting. The Impact of 247 Football Recruiting Rankings on College Football

The 247Sports Football Recruiting Team Rankings have a significant impact on the world of college football. They influence the way fans perceive programs, how coaches are evaluated, and even how players choose their schools. The rankings often shape the narrative surrounding college football teams, impacting media coverage and fan expectations. A team with a consistently high ranking often receives more attention and is seen as a potential contender. Coaches who excel at recruiting are highly valued, and their success in landing top talent can greatly influence their job security. Recruiting rankings also influence where players choose to attend college. Many top recruits consider a team's ranking and recruiting class when making their decisions, as it often indicates the level of talent and potential for success.
